#459346 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#459346 is composed of 27.1% red, 57.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 120.8 degrees, a saturation of 36.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#459346 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aff8c with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#459346 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#459346 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#459346 has RGB values of R:69, G:147,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4559686.

Shades and Tints of #459346
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f9f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#459346
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#667266 is the less saturated color, while #03d505 is the most saturated one.
